Choosing between Grafana and Sisense is a common decision for analytics & bi buyers in 2026. Sisense has been in the market since 2004, giving it a 10-year head start over Grafana (founded 2014). Grafana serves 3M+ users while Sisense has 2,000+ companies users globally. Grafana differentiates with time-series dashboards and alerting, while Sisense leads with in-chip technology for fast query processing on large datasets and embedded analytics sdk for integrating dashboards into products. Sisense
+Handles massive datasets efficiently with proprietary In-Chip technology for sub-second query performance
+Best-in-class embedded analytics that integrates seamlessly into SaaS products and portals
+No-code dashboard builder allows business users to create reports without developer help
-No public pricing available requiring enterprise sales engagement for every quote
-Steep learning curve especially for data modeling and ElastiCube configuration
